Bioware is working on a new Dragon Age game and gave fans a little taste of what to expect from their new game in the series. Blink and you would have missed it. The short minute-long video doesn’t show gameplay but rather gives fans a look at a stunning piece of art with a bit of voice-over.

The slow build up is surrounded by the dramatic beating of drums until the screen cuts to black. It ends with the hashtag #TheDreadWolfRises and voice-over by Gareth David- Lloyd, the voice of Solas from Dragon Age: Inquisition. Fans of the series will know Solas may also be a trickster god called the Dread Wolf or Fen’Harel. The only words we hear from the teaser are Solas saying, “So you found me at last. I suspect you have questions.” Yes, we have many questions.
